    Whereas Indonesia just isn’t a claimant of the South China Sea, China’s “nine-dash line” claiming many of the waterway overlaps with Indonesia’s unique financial zone (EEZ) close to the oil- and gas-rich Natuna Islands. ASEAN states which have laid a declare to the vital waterway embrace Malaysia, Brunei, the Philippines and Vietnam.

    OVERFLIGHT AND SOVEREIGNTY

    Political sensitivity across the MDCP deepened amid reviews that the US was individually searching for overflight entry for army plane via Indonesian airspace.

    Reuters reported that Indonesia’s international ministry warned the defence ministry in an early-April letter {that a} US proposal to grant its army “blanket” permission to fly over Indonesian territory risked entangling Jakarta in potential South China Sea conflicts.

    The letter, marked pressing and confidential, urged the defence ministry to delay any remaining settlement with Washington.

    Indonesia’s defence ministry later clarified to CNA that overflight clearance just isn’t a part of the MDCP.

    “Primarily based on the formally revealed MDCP doc accessible on the Pentagon’s web site, overflight clearance just isn’t a part of the partnership,” defence ministry spokesperson Brigadier Basic Rico Ricardo Sirait stated.

    Even so, the problem has remained delicate as a result of it touches immediately on sovereignty and strategic autonomy.

    Akbar stated that the overflight proposal, so far as he knew, had not been permitted. 

    “To my data, the proposal for overflight clearance for US army plane has not but been permitted. Nevertheless, there are potential advantages and dangers for Indonesia if such entry is granted,”  he informed CNA. 

    Akbar stated that overflight may deliver sensible benefits by bettering logistics for joint workout routines comparable to Tremendous Garuda Protect, strengthening operational capability and interoperability and supporting faster humanitarian responses.
